Output 36e8eb24bdf2f2bfe7131b5b71dfe765fad3b29d1a344b40b63ca1c129059891:1

value
1312699551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7afa873a19d5d741ce7ce59e95a25beea320eab OP_EQUAL
address
MPBoWQ5PwHiC6qRuCuHnbqVnVbRqrnujfy
transaction
36e8eb24bdf2f2bfe7131b5b71dfe765fad3b29d1a344b40b63ca1c129059891
spent
true